我想为Facebook用户提供额外的公共数据,这些数据无需登录即可在Facebook上使用。当我试图用Facebook图形API获取用户数据时,我只收到几个字段。但是当我在浏览器中打开用户的Facebook页面时(没有登录Facebook),它似乎提供了更多的额外数据。
示例https://www.facebook.com/juancarlos.rios.31
的数据量大于https://graph.facebook.com/juancarlos.rios.31
。我使用图形API与访问令牌和用户页面访问浏览器,即使不登录Facebook。
有谁能帮我获取更多信息吗?
图API响应:
{
"id": "1148615503",
"name": "Juan Carlos Rios",
"first_name": "Juan Carlos",
"last_name": "Rios",
"link": "link here",
"username": "juancarlos.rios.31",
"gender": "male",
"locale": "es_LA"
}
当用户页面有附加信息:书籍,音乐等
除非您有访问令牌,否则这是不可能的。公共图不反映浏览器信息它反映的是文档
中给出的信息https://developers.facebook.com/docs/reference/api/user/